The United States, a global titan in glass production, sits atop a treasure trove of natural soda ash – a critical ingredient for everything from windshields to beverage bottles. However, recent events have ignited a transformation within this seemingly stable market, presenting unparalleled opportunities for players in the industry. Unlike other major producers who rely on the energy-intensive Solvay process, the US boasts vast reserves of trona, a naturally occurring soda ash source. This has historically provided a cost advantage for American manufacturers, allowing them to undercut competitors reliant on synthetic production methods. This not only makes the US the world's largest producer of natural soda ash but also translates to a significantly lower carbon footprint compared to global competitors. This eco-conscious edge is particularly attractive in today's climate-focused market. This unique advantage has historically positioned the US as a low-cost producer, fueling a robust domestic glass industry and fostering exports. However, recent disruptions in the global supply chain, particularly around the Panama and Suez Canals, have caused a ripple effect. This has led to a moderate price upswing in the US market, defying the usual trend of price stability associated with domestic production. This price increase signals a potential window of opportunity for US soda ash producers to capture a larger share of the global market, particularly as demand from the recovering downstream glass industry is expected to rise. Buoyed by rising soda ash prices and a revitalized construction sector (fueled by historically low interest rates), domestic soda ash producers are cautiously ramping up production. This strategic move not only mitigates dependence on potentially volatile global markets but also presents a unique opportunity to capture market share. With a resilient downstream glass industry chomping at the bit for reliable soda ash supplies, US producers stand poised to become a dominant force.

The soda ash market in the United States is a complex landscape driven by a confluence of factors. On the one hand, a robust and growing domestic glass industry presents a significant opportunity. The construction sector, particularly residential housing, is a key driver for flat glass demand, a major consumer of soda ash. Additionally, the automotive industry's continued reliance on lightweight, fuel-efficient vehicles translates to a steady demand for soda ash in automotive glass production. Furthermore, the ongoing trend towards environmentally friendly packaging, with a shift from plastic to glass containers for food and beverages, is another positive factor influencing soda ash consumption. Lastly, the burgeoning solar energy sector holds promise as a niche market. Soda ash plays a crucial role in the production of solar glass, a critical component for solar panels. However, the U.S. soda ash market also faces significant challenges. Environmental regulations are a major hurdle. The production of soda ash, particularly through the traditional mining and trona lake extraction methods, can have a substantial environmental footprint. Stringent regulations on air and water emissions, coupled with growing public pressure for sustainable practices, are forcing producers to adopt cleaner technologies. This can translate to higher production costs and potentially limit capacity expansion. Additionally, logistical bottlenecks and import competition pose a threat. The U.S. soda ash industry relies heavily on a well-functioning transportation network to deliver the product across the vast country. Any disruptions in rail or waterway transportation can significantly impact prices and delivery timelines. Moreover, imports from countries with lower production costs can put pressure on domestic producers, especially during periods of economic slowdown. Furthermore, fluctuations in energy prices, a key input cost in soda ash production, can create market volatility and impact producer profitability. Finally, the ever-present threat of economic downturns can dampen demand across key end-use sectors like construction and automotive, leading to a surplus in the soda ash market and potentially triggering price wars.

Density is a critical factor influencing the handling, transportation, and application of soda ash in the USA. Dense Soda Ash dominates the US soda ash market, accounting for roughly two-thirds of total consumption. Dense soda ash boasts high bulk density, making it ideal for situations where space optimization is critical. Due to its superior flowability, it excels in automated material handling systems commonly used in large-scale industrial settings. A significant portion of dense soda ash in the USA caters to the booming flat glass industry, a cornerstone of the construction sector. Flat glass production utilizes the fluxing properties of dense soda ash to lower the melting point of silica, reducing energy consumption and production costs. Furthermore, dense soda ash plays a vital role in container glass manufacturing, a sector driven by the ever-growing demand for packaging solutions in the food and beverage industries. Medium Density Soda Ash captures a smaller yet significant share of the US market, often finding application in niche sectors that prioritize a balance between density and specific chemical properties. Medium density soda ash offers advantages in certain chemical manufacturing processes where precise control over reaction rates is essential. For instance, it may be used in the production of sodium silicate, a key component in detergents and cleaning solutions. Additionally, its characteristics can prove beneficial in specific applications within the metallurgy sector, such as fluxing agents in aluminium smelting. The light density segment holds the smallest market share in the USA. However, it caters to specialized applications where low dust generation and enhanced flowability are paramount. Light soda ash finds use in the production of high-quality soaps and detergents, where minimal dust ensures a more aesthetically pleasing final product. Furthermore, its free-flowing nature makes it suitable for applications requiring precise dosing and efficient blending, such as in the production of certain pharmaceuticals and food additives.

Glass & Ceramics reigns supreme within the US soda ash market, accounting for a significant portion of the total demand. The robust construction industry, particularly in residential and commercial sectors, fuels the need for flat glass for windows and architectural applications. Additionally, the thriving automotive industry heavily relies on soda ash for the production of windshields and side windows. Furthermore, the rise in demand for lightweight and energy-efficient glass in buildings is expected to propel soda ash consumption in this segment. A prominent segment, soaps and detergents utilize soda ash as a crucial builder, enhancing cleaning performance and water softening properties. The growing consumer preference for eco-friendly cleaning solutions presents an opportunity for soda ash, as it poses a natural alternative to phosphate-based builders facing environmental concerns. Additionally, the rise in disposable income and increasing urbanization fuel the demand for personal care and household cleaning products, positively impacting soda ash consumption in this segment. Soda ash plays a vital role in the paper-making process, functioning as a pulping agent that separates cellulose fibers from lignin in wood chips. The US paper industry, however, faces challenges due to the digital revolution and a shift towards online media consumption. This has led to a decline in demand for newsprint and graphic paper grades, impacting soda ash consumption in this segment. However, the growing market for packaging paper driven by e-commerce and the continued demand for tissue paper offer some stability. Within the US metallurgy sector, soda ash finds application as a fluxing agent in aluminium smelting. It lowers the melting point of alumina, facilitating efficient metal extraction. The domestic aluminium industry caters to various sectors like construction, transportation, and packaging. While the construction sector's growth is expected to drive soda ash demand in this segment, concerns regarding environmental impact and energy consumption during aluminium production might pose challenges. Soda ash serves as a key raw material in various chemical manufacturing processes. It is used in the production of sodium silicate, a crucial component in detergents, welding rods, and refractory materials. Additionally, soda ash finds application in the production of sodium bicarbonate (baking soda) and other sodium-based chemicals. The overall growth of the US chemical industry, particularly in sectors like pharmaceuticals and personal care products, is expected to influence soda ash demand in this segment. Municipal and industrial water treatment facilities utilize soda ash for water softening. It helps remove hardness-causing minerals like calcium and magnesium, preventing pipe scaling and improving overall water quality. The growing focus on water conservation and infrastructure development in the USA is expected to propel soda ash consumption in this segment. Stringent regulations regarding water quality further necessitate efficient treatment processes, creating a steady demand for soda ash.
